Plant Bio
Alocasia x hybrida 'Insinuata' is a striking perennial tropical plant characterized by large, arrow-shaped leaves with prominent white veins and a lush, upright growth habit, often featuring dramatic foliage displays.
This cultivar is distinguished by its distinctive leaf pattern with highly contrasting white veins, making it a popular choice for ornamental foliage in shaded garden settings.

Planting
How to Grow
- Tuck rhizomes 2 inches deep in rich, moist soil.
- Keep soil consistently moist and provide partial shade.
- Mist leaves regularly to maintain humidity.
- Fertilize monthly during growing season with balanced fertilizer.
- Mulch to retain moisture and regulate soil temperature.
- Divide every 3-4 years in early spring for propagation.
Pro Tip
Ensure consistent moisture and humidity for healthy growth.
Keep It Thriving
Care Guide
Do
- Water regularly to keep soil moist 💧
- Provide indirect bright light
- Apply balanced fertilizer monthly during growing season
- Mulch around base to retain moisture
Don't
- Avoid direct sunlight which can scorch leaves ❌
- Don't let soil dry out completely
- Avoid over-fertilizing to prevent leaf burn
- Keep away from cold drafts

Common Questions
Insinuata African Mask Plant questions
What zones can Insinuata African Mask Plant grow in?
Insinuata African Mask Plant is hardy in USDA Zone 10. Inside that range it survives winter in the ground; outside it, grow it as an annual or a container plant you protect.
Is Insinuata African Mask Plant deer resistant?
Not reliably. Deer may browse Insinuata African Mask Plant, especially tender spring growth — plan on repellents or fencing where pressure is high.
When does Insinuata African Mask Plant bloom?
Insinuata African Mask Plant typically blooms in late summer through late fall. Exact timing shifts a week or two with your zone — Sow's bloom calendar maps it to your garden.
Does Insinuata African Mask Plant need full sun?
Insinuata African Mask Plant does best in part shade.
